Established in the heart of Córdoba in 1948, this tavern has become a true institution in the city. Championing local produce and traditional cuisine with a contemporary twist, their signature dishes include salmorejo, fried aubergines, deep-fried pork roll and mazamorra (a cold almond soup). Their culinary creations offer a perfect balance of flavour without unnecessary flamboyance. Well-stocked wine cellar. The bright space features a bar, with bar tables and standard seating, leading to a traditional dining room that exudes authentic charm. Every mouthful is a journey back in time.
